  *The European exception*

Fortunately, users in the European Economic Area (EEA) have an important 
exception: they will continue to receive free security updates until 
October 2026.

  This extension is due to the Digital Markets Act (DMA) and pressure 
from consumer associations such as Euroconsumers and the Organization of 
Consumers and Users (OCU), which called on Microsoft to take measures to 
prevent millions of computers still in use from being left unprotected.


*What does this extension mean for users?*

For another year, Windows 10 computers will continue to receive 
automatic security patches through Windows Update, without the need to 
sign up for the Extended Security Updates (ESU) paid program.

This protects against critical vulnerabilities and threats, but does not 
add new features or technical support.


  *What do I have to do to benefit from this extension?*

European users who want to access this protection extension do not need 
to do anything special: if the computer is registered with a Microsoft 
account, the updates will be installed automatically.

It is recommended to check your internet connection and keep automatic 
updates enabled from the computer menu: Settings > Update & Security > 
Windows Update.

Microsoft may require users to sign in to their account at least once 
every 60 days to maintain the validity of this free support.


*How long does this protection last?*

Free Windows 10 security coverage extends until October 13, 2026.

After that date, Microsoft will permanently stop offering free patches 
even in Europe, except through paid programs or new versions of the 
operating system.


  *In summary: what you need to know*

     Duration of protection extension: until October 2026.
     Cost: free in the European Union.
     Requirement: use a Microsoft account and keep automatic updates 
enabled.
     Limit: only covers security updates, not technical support or new 
features.
